discs

word · lemma: disc

Definition

Flat, round objects, often used to store data (like CDs or DVDs) or describe something with a circular shape, such as in medicine (spinal discs).

Usage & Nuances

"Discs" is the plural of "disc." Commonly refers to CDs, DVDs, or anatomical components like "spinal discs." In American English, "disc" and "disk" can be interchangeable in some contexts, but "disc" is preferred for music or anatomy; "disk" is more common for computer storage.
